Gage, Vazquez Help Owls Blitz Queens, 3-0

NEW HAVEN, Conn. – Senior Alyssa Gage (Beverly Hills, Fla.) registered a game-high 18 kills, while junior Gabriela Vazquez (Meriden, Conn.) notched 11 kills and a .526 hitting percentage as the Southern Connecticut State University volleyball team cruised to a 3-0 win over Queens (N.Y.) tonight.
 
SET SCORES: 25-18, 25-14, 25-10
TEAM RECORDS: SCSU 5-4 | Queens 0-5


LOOKING AT THE NUMBERS
- Gage also added seven digs and posted a .424 hitting percentage.
- Vazquez also tallied seven digs for the Owls.
- Freshman Kailyn O'Neal (Katy, Texas) posted a game-high 30 assists in just two sets of action.
- Anna Venard (Thornton, Colo.) had a game-high 12 digs.
- Jillian Chambers (Shelby Township, Mich.) recorded five kills and 10 digs.
- Erika Benson (Kings Park, N.Y.) registered six kills and a .545 hitting percentage.
 
HOW IT HAPPENED:
- Game one was a close affair for the better part of the set. However, with the Owls leading 19-18, SCSU finished by scoring the final six points to claim the win.
- Southern's lead was 9-7 in game two before another run of six straight points gave the hosts some breathing room. The lead eventually stretched to 13 points en route to an 11-point win.
- Tied at 4-4 in game three, another 6-0 run for the Owls gave them a lead they wouldn't relinquish. The final 15-point margin was the largest of the game.
